What does broader to narrower mean?

A topic with a broader scope is more general and covers a wider range of ideas. A topic with a narrower scope is more specific and covers a more limited range of ideas. Topic 1: plays written by William Shakespeare.

What is the synonym of the word view?

Some common synonyms of view are belief, conviction, opinion, persuasion, and sentiment. While all these words mean “a judgment one holds as true,” view suggests a subjective opinion.

What is a broader context?

The broader context refers simply to the bigger idea or overarching understanding that you have used within your planning of this lesson. The broader context is generally so large that it combines many goals over a long period of time for students to begin to internalize it.

What is the noun form of broad?

breadth. The extent or measure of how broad or wide something is. A piece of fabric of standard width. Scope or range, especially of knowledge or skill.
